The Dual Fulfillment of Bible Prophecy - Many Bible prophecies have both a short term and long term fulfillment. As we read the Bible, especially in the Old Testament, we find many times God spoke about what was to happen to a subject, a nation, a people. Some of the things happened right after He spoke about them and some of the things will happen far into the future. Especially in our days, the latter days, we have seen, are seeing and will continue to see, Bible Prophecy being fulfilled.
